Bernardine Antoinette (Czyzewski) Bugle

June 12, 1931 — May 27, 2025

Bedford, PA

Bernardine Antoinette Bugle, (formerly of Bedford) a resident of Rebecca's Personal Care Home in Everett, passed after nearly 94 years of life on May 27, 2025. She was born on June 12, 1931, on the Southside of Pittsburgh a daughter of the late Caesar “Chester” and Monica Czyzewski.  On July 18 1959 in Erie, she married Richard Edward Bugle and he preceded her in death on January 3, 2010.  She is survived by a daughter, Sharon Turkovich and husband Dave of Bedford and a son, Richard Bugle Jr. and wife Robin also of Bedford; and four grandchildren: David, Jessica, Jacob, and Laurrie. She was preceded in death by a daughter, Rebecca and two sisters Alfreda and Dolores.

She grew up in the Southside of Pittsburgh and got her first job in high school working at the Pittsburgh Mercantile, just a block away from home. She met Richard Edward Bugle after he was discharged from the Air Force.  They were avid duckpin bowlers and loved to go dancing at local clubs in the area. They lived in the Pittsburgh area until moving to Virginia Beach in 1968.  Moving to Bedford, Pennsylvania in 1973 brought them and their three children closer to family.  As a city girl, she took a while to adjust to country life. She wasn't much of an outdoor person, but she adapted and became a true gardener's wife, canning and freezing abundant vegetables and fruit that Rich grew every year.  She and Big Rich were known for their special blend of tomato juice, perfect for a Bloody Mary. They loved to travel, vacationing in Myrtle Beach every summer and taking many cruises and trips to Europe over the years. She was a member of Trinity Lutheran Church from the time they moved to Bedford.  Bea loved to take ceramics classes and over the years produced many beautiful pieces.  She worked at Breezy Acres Dairy for years, then moved on to Wal-Mart shortly after it opened, working full time there until she was in her 80s.  She always loved being around people and was quick with a witty comeback, even until her death.  Bea was never without a smile on her face and always had a kind word, no matter how bad her day was.  Special thanks go to Dustin, Sherry, the staff at Rebecca's, and all of the residents.  They became like family to her in the time she was there.
